Set-OBRetentionPolicy

Ustawia zasady przechowywania dla zasad kopii zapasowych (obiekt OBPolicy).

Składnia

Set-OBRetentionPolicy
   [-Policy] <CBPolicy>
   [-RetentionPolicy] <CBRetentionPolicy>
   [-Confirm]
   [-WhatIf]

Opis

Polecenie cmdlet Set-OBRetentionPolicy ustawia zasady przechowywania dla zasad kopii zapasowych (obiekt OBPolicy). Dozwolone dni przechowywania obiektu OBRetentionPolicy to 7, 15lub 30.

To polecenie cmdlet obsługuje parametry WhatIf i Confirm z średnim wpływem. Średni wpływ oznacza, że polecenie cmdlet nie wyświetli domyślnie monitu użytkownika o potwierdzenie. Parametr WhatIf zawiera pełny opis działania polecenia cmdlet bez wykonywania żadnej operacji. Parametr Confirm określa, czy polecenie cmdlet powinno monitować użytkownika. Użycie opcji -Confirm:$FALSE spowoduje zastąpienie monitu.

Aby używać poleceń cmdlet usługi Microsoft Azure Backup, użytkownik musi być administratorem na chronionej maszynie.

Przykłady

PRZYKŁAD 1

$newpo = New-OBPolicy



New-OBRetentionPolicy | Set-OBRetentionPolicy -Policy $newpo

W tym przykładzie są konfigurowane i aktualizowane nowe zasady przechowywania.

Parametry

-Confirm

Monituje o potwierdzenie przed uruchomieniem polecenia cmdlet.

Type:SwitchParameter
Position:Named
Default value:False
Required:False
Accept pipeline input:False
Accept wildcard characters:False

-Policy

Określa zasady związane z kopią zapasową.

Type:CBPolicy
Position:2
Default value:None
Required:True
Accept pipeline input:True
Accept wildcard characters:False

-RetentionPolicy

Określa zasady przechowywania, które mają być używane do tworzenia kopii zapasowych.

Type:CBRetentionPolicy
Position:3
Default value:None
Required:True
Accept pipeline input:True
Accept wildcard characters:False

-WhatIf

Pokazuje, co się stanie po uruchomieniu polecenia cmdlet. Polecenie cmdlet nie zostało uruchomione.

Type:SwitchParameter
Position:Named
Default value:False
Required:False
Accept pipeline input:False
Accept wildcard characters:False

Dane wejściowe

Microsoft.Internal.CloudBackup.Commands.OBRetentionPolicy

Dane wyjściowe

Microsoft.Internal.CloudBackup.Commands.OBRetentionPolicy